# reachy-mlx-vlm
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
Fully local conversational AI for the [Reachy Mini](https://www.pollen-robotics.com/reachy-mini) robot — every model runs on your Mac using [MLX](https://github.com/ml-explore/mlx). No cloud APIs, no realtime websockets, no usage tiers.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
The robot's microphone, speaker and camera stream over WebRTC/IPC to the Mac, where the pipeline runs end-to-end on Apple Silicon, then sends synthesized audio back to the robot.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
```
|
||||||
|
┌──────────────┐ mic ┌─────────────────────────────────────────────┐ speaker ┌──────────────┐
|
||||||
|
│ Reachy Mini │ ─────────▶ │ Mac (Apple Silicon) │ ──────────▶ │ Reachy Mini │
|
||||||
|
│ │ │ │ │ │
|
||||||
|
│ mic + cam │ camera │ Qwen3-ASR → Gemma 4 VLM → Spark-TTS │ │ speaker │
|
||||||
|
│ │ ─────────▶ │ (STT) (think) (voice) │ │ │
|
||||||
|
│ │ │ │ │ │
|
||||||
|
└──────────────┘ └─────────────────────────────────────────────┘ └──────────────┘
|
||||||
|
▲ │
|
||||||
|
└───────────────── head pose / antennas / dance / emotion / photo ───────────────────────┘
|
||||||
|
```
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
## What it does
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
- **Listens** via the robot's microphone, voice-activity detected with energy-based VAD + hallucination filtering.
|
||||||
|
- **Transcribes** with Qwen3-ASR-1.7B (8-bit MLX).
|
||||||
|
- **Thinks** with Gemma 4 26B-A4B (`mlx-community/gemma-4-26b-a4b-it-bf16`) — vision-capable, so it can describe what it sees on request.
|
||||||
|
- **Speaks** with Spark-TTS-0.5B-bf16 streamed back through the robot's speaker.
|
||||||
|
- **Moves** while talking — a multi-frequency head-wobble during speech, subtle breathing animation while idle.
|
||||||
|
- **Acts** on bracketed tags emitted by the model: `[nod]`, `[shake]`, `[wiggle]`, `[dance]`, `[photo]`, `[emotion:NAME]`. The tags are stripped from speech and executed in parallel with TTS.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
## Requirements
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
- **Hardware**: Apple Silicon Mac (M1+) with ~32 GB RAM, Reachy Mini Wireless on the same Wi-Fi.
|
||||||
|
- **Software**: macOS, Python 3.12+, [uv](https://github.com/astral-sh/uv), GStreamer (`brew install gstreamer`), `sshpass` (for the helper scripts: `brew install sshpass`).
|
||||||
|
- **Disk**: ~30 GB for the model weights downloaded from Hugging Face on first run.

> **Note on `mlx-vlm` versions.** The `pyproject.toml` lock currently resolves to `mlx-vlm 0.3.9` because `reachy-mini 1.2.3` pins `transformers` below the floor required by `mlx-vlm >= 0.5.0`. The codebase works fine on 0.3.9–0.4.4. To run 0.5.0 on the same venv:
|
||||||
|
>
|
||||||
|
> ```bash
|
||||||
|
> VIRTUAL_ENV=.venv uv pip install --no-deps mlx==0.31.2 mlx-metal==0.31.2 mlx-vlm==0.5.0
|
||||||
|
> ```
|
||||||
|
>
|
||||||
|
> This sidesteps the dependency tree — your Mac never actually runs `transformers` to drive the robot, so the constraint isn't load-bearing.

## Tool / action system
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
The model can emit bracketed tags anywhere in its reply. They are parsed out, executed asynchronously, and stripped from the spoken text.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
| Tag | What it does |
|
||||||
|
| ------------------ | --------------------------------------------------------------------- |
|
||||||
|
| `[nod]` | Three-pose pitch nod. |
|
||||||
|
| `[shake]` | Three-pose yaw shake. |
|
||||||
|
| `[wiggle]` | Three antenna oscillations. |
|
||||||
|
| `[dance]` | Plays a random move from `pollen-robotics/reachy-mini-dances-library`. |
|
||||||
|
| `[photo]` | Saves a JPEG snapshot from the camera to `photos/`. |
|
||||||
|
| `[emotion:NAME]` | Plays a named pre-recorded emotion (silent — sound track muted). |
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
The emotion library is listed in the system prompt at startup so the model can pick by name. To avoid overuse, the runtime drops `[emotion:...]` tags whenever the user's utterance does not include an emotion trigger word (`happy`, `sad`, `look ...`, etc.). Configure the trigger list in `LocalConversationStream.EMOTION_TRIGGERS`.

## How this differs from the official conversation app
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
[`pollen-robotics/reachy_mini_conversation_app`](https://github.com/pollen-robotics/reachy_mini_conversation_app) uses the OpenAI Realtime API for STT + LLM + TTS in a single websocket session, with a full function-calling tool system (each tool is a class with a JSON schema, dispatched async with cancellation).
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
This project trades that off:
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
- **Pros**: zero cloud cost, fully offline, your voice never leaves the Mac, no rate limits.
|
||||||
|
- **Cons**: ~3–6 s round-trip on a base M-series chip (the 26B VLM is the bottleneck). Tools are bracket-tag strings parsed from plain text, not strict JSON function calls, because MLX's local VLM stack doesn't expose native tool calling.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
If you want real-time turn-taking, use the official app. If you want a robot that thinks entirely on your laptop, this is for you.
